Subject Matter Expert - Contributor to the Expert Insights Series (Open Library on Green Economy) About OLGE The Open Library on Green Economy (OLGE) is a nonprofit knowledge initiative being built as a public good. Its purpose is to make sustainability, climate, and green economy knowledge more accessible, grounded, and useful for real-world decision-making. OLGE functions as an open knowledge infrastructure rather than a consultancy, advocacy platform, or media outlet. About the Expert Insights Series The Expert Insights Series is a curated knowledge stream within OLGE that brings practitioner-led perspectives into the public domain. The series focuses on applied insight, institutional learning, and reflective analysis drawn from real-world experience across policy, finance, industry, research, and implementation. Role Overview Expert Contributors are invited to share their perspective, experience, and thinking with a wider public audience through short-form written or conversational contributions. Contributors should have a background in sustainability for at least 7 years, with applied knowledge across domains such as sustainable aviation, low‑carbon transport and mobility, sustainable supply chains and logistics, circular economy and waste management, sustainable agriculture and food systems, forestry and fisheries, sustainable real estate and green buildings, urban planning and resilient infrastructure, water stewardship and water management, the energy transition including renewables, grids, storage and hydrogen, climate policy, mitigation and adaptation, biodiversity and nature‑based solutions, ocean and coastal conservation, sustainable finance, ESG, impact investing and carbon markets, manufacturing and materials including cement, steel, chemicals and textiles, mining and extractives, shipping and ports, tourism, health and pharmaceuticals, digital sustainability and data centres, as well as sustainability measurement, reporting, verification, life‑cycle assessment, standards and disclosure. This is a non-executive, non-commercial, and flexible engagement designed for experienced professionals who wish to contribute to public knowledge without long-term commitments. This is not a job in the conventional sense. It is a voluntary knowledge contribution role aligned with academic, professional, and institutional norms of public scholarship. Nature of Engagement • Flexible and non-binding • Contribution-based, not time-bound • No operational or organisational responsibilities • No exclusivity or representation expectations Contributors may engage once or periodically, depending on interest and availability. Types of Contributions • Short essays or reflective notes (800 to 1,500 words) • Practitioner perspectives on emerging issues • Lessons from projects, institutions, or policy processes • Thematic explainers grounded in experience rather than theory All contributions are editorially supported(only if explicitly asked for) and published with appropriate attribution. Who Should Consider This Role This role is well suited for: • Senior practitioners and domain experts • Policy professionals and researchers • Industry leaders and institutional actors • Independent experts with applied experience We value clarity of thought, intellectual honesty, and the ability to communicate complex ideas accessibly over academic or media credentials. Governance and Ethics OLGE maintains strict neutrality and transparency standards. Contributions are non-commercial in nature, do not constitute advisory or consulting services, and are designed to be compatible with existing institutional affiliations and conflict-of-interest policies. Recognition Contributors are acknowledged publicly on the OLGE platform, with a short bio and links as appropriate. There is no remuneration associated with this role.
